Mastering the Maxi: Building Your Foundation

Before we dive into specific outfit ideas, let’s establish the fundamental principles of styling a maxi skirt. The key to a successful outfit lies in balancing proportions and playing with textures. A maxi skirt, by its nature, adds volume to your lower half. Your goal is to create a visual counterpoint with your top and accessories.

  • Tucking is Your Best Friend: Whether it’s a full tuck, a half-tuck, or a simple front-tuck, this action defines your waistline and prevents your silhouette from looking overwhelmed by fabric.

  • Embrace Layers: Spring weather is notoriously unpredictable. Layers are your secret weapon. Think denim jackets, lightweight cardigans, and stylish blazers that you can easily add or remove.

  • Footwear Matters: The right shoes can completely transform a maxi skirt outfit. The goal is to choose footwear that complements the skirt’s style and your desired aesthetic, whether it’s casual, bohemian, or polished.

  • The Power of Texture: Mix and match textures to create visual interest. Pair a flowing chiffon maxi with a ribbed knit tank, or a structured denim skirt with a soft cotton tee.

The Everyday Effortless Look: T-Shirt & Sneakers

This is the ultimate low-maintenance, high-impact outfit. It’s perfect for running errands, a casual coffee date, or a relaxed weekend. The key is in the details.

  • The Skirt: Opt for a solid-colored jersey or cotton maxi skirt in a neutral tone like black, gray, or olive. This provides a clean canvas.

  • The Top: A crisp, high-quality white or black crew-neck t-shirt is a classic for a reason. Tuck it fully into the skirt to cinch your waist. For a more modern twist, choose a slightly cropped t-shirt that hits just above the waistband.

  • The Layer: A denim jacket is non-negotiable here. A classic blue wash or a faded white denim jacket adds a layer of cool, casual structure.

  • The Footwear: Fresh white sneakers (think Stan Smiths or classic Converse) keep the look grounded and comfortable.

  • The Accessories: A simple canvas tote bag, a pair of oversized sunglasses, and maybe a delicate layered necklace. This look is all about understated coolness.

Actionable Example: Imagine a dark olive jersey maxi skirt, a perfectly fitted white cotton t-shirt tucked in, a classic light-wash denim jacket draped over your shoulders, and white leather sneakers. Finish with a woven tote bag and aviator sunglasses for a chic, effortless vibe.

The Bohemian Rhapsody: Flowing & Free-Spirited

The maxi skirt is a staple of bohemian style. This look is all about embracing natural fabrics, earthy tones, and a relaxed, artistic sensibility.

  • The Skirt: Look for skirts with floral prints, paisley patterns, or embroidered details. A tiered or ruffled maxi skirt adds beautiful movement and a romantic feel. Fabrics like chiffon, rayon, or crinkle cotton are perfect.

  • The Top: A crochet top, a simple off-the-shoulder blouse, or a peasant-style shirt with bell sleeves are ideal companions. The top should be slightly flowy but not so voluminous that it competes with the skirt. A front-knot or a half-tuck works well here.

  • The Layer: A fringed kimono or a lightweight, open-weave cardigan in a neutral tone will complete the look.

  • The Footwear: Gladiator sandals, woven espadrilles, or a pair of leather slides. The shoes should be open and breathable.

  • The Accessories: Pile on the details. Stacked bracelets (beaded or metallic), a wide-brimmed straw hat, and a leather cross-body bag with fringe or intricate tooling. A long pendant necklace can also draw the eye downward, creating a lengthening effect.

Actionable Example: Picture a tiered, paisley-print maxi skirt in shades of terracotta and cream. Pair it with a white off-the-shoulder peasant blouse, half-tucked at the front. Add a long, fringed kimono in a matching cream color, a pair of brown leather gladiator sandals, and a straw hat with a wide ribbon. Finish with layered gold necklaces and a woven bag.

The Polished Professional: Office-Ready & Refined

Who says maxi skirts can’t be office appropriate? With the right styling, they can be a sophisticated alternative to trousers or a pencil skirt.

  • The Skirt: Choose a structured maxi skirt in a solid, classic color. Fabrics like wool-crepe, thick cotton, or a high-quality knit hold their shape well. A-line or pleated styles are particularly flattering and professional. Avoid prints and overly casual fabrics.

  • The Top: A crisp, well-tailored button-down shirt is a perfect choice. Tuck it in neatly. A silk camisole layered under a structured blazer also works beautifully. For a streamlined look, a fine-gauge turtleneck or a fitted long-sleeve knit top can be very chic.

  • The Layer: A sharp blazer in a complementary color is essential. For a fresh spring feel, choose one in a lighter tone like beige, camel, or even a soft pastel.

  • The Footwear: Pointed-toe flats, block-heeled pumps, or sleek loafers. The key is a polished shoe that elongates the leg.

  • The Accessories: A structured leather tote bag, a classic watch, and a pair of simple stud earrings. A thin leather belt can be added to define the waist further if the skirt has belt loops.

Actionable Example: Envision a high-waisted, pleated navy blue maxi skirt. Pair it with a neatly tucked-in, light-blue silk button-down shirt. Layer a tailored beige blazer over the top. Add a pair of black pointed-toe block heels and a structured tan leather handbag. A delicate gold watch and simple stud earrings complete this elegant, professional ensemble.

Textural Play: Mixing & Matching for Dynamic Outfits

Beyond the basic outfit formulas, combining different textures is a powerful way to elevate your maxi skirt looks. Texture adds depth, dimension, and a sense of effortless style.

  • Denim & Chiffon: The juxtaposition of rugged denim and delicate chiffon is a spring styling favorite.
    • How-To: Wear a flowing floral chiffon maxi skirt with a cropped denim jacket or a chambray button-down shirt tied at the waist. This creates a balanced, feminine-yet-tough aesthetic.
  • Knit & Linen: Combine the cozy softness of a lightweight knit with the airy texture of linen.
    • How-To: A ribbed knit tank top or a fitted short-sleeve sweater, tucked into a wide-leg linen maxi skirt. This creates a comfortable, tactile outfit perfect for cooler spring days.
  • Leather & Cotton: Introduce a hint of edge by pairing soft cotton with a piece of faux leather.
    • How-To: A simple cotton maxi skirt with a fitted faux leather moto jacket. This adds an instant cool factor to an otherwise simple look. Keep the rest of the outfit minimal to let the textures speak for themselves.

Finishing Touches: The Accessories That Make the Look

The right accessories can transform an outfit from good to great. Here’s a breakdown of how to use them to your advantage.

  • Belts: A belt is not just for holding up your pants. It’s a crucial styling tool for maxi skirts.
    • How-To: Use a wide leather belt to create a bold, defined waist. A thin, delicate belt can be used to add a subtle detail. For a bohemian look, a braided or woven belt adds texture and interest.
  • Jewelry: The jewelry you choose should complement the neckline of your top and the overall vibe of your outfit.
    • How-To: With a simple crew-neck t-shirt, layer several delicate gold necklaces. For an off-the-shoulder top, a pair of statement earrings or a single long pendant can be the focal point.
  • Bags: Your bag should be both functional and stylish.
    • How-To: A structured tote or a sleek clutch for a professional or evening look. For a casual day out, a woven basket bag, a canvas tote, or a leather cross-body bag are perfect.
  • Scarves: A lightweight scarf is a versatile accessory for spring.
    • How-To: Tie it around your neck for a Parisian chic touch, use it as a belt, or tie it to the handle of your bag for a pop of color and pattern.

Conquering the Maxi: Practical Tips for Every Body

Maxi skirts are universally flattering when styled correctly. These tips address common concerns and help you find the perfect fit.

  • Height Matters:
    • For Petites: Look for a high-waisted maxi skirt to create the illusion of longer legs. Opt for solid colors or vertical stripes to elongate your frame. Pairing your skirt with heeled sandals or platform shoes will also add height.

    • For Taller Frames: You have more freedom! Experiment with tiered skirts, bold prints, and different lengths. A maxi skirt that grazes the floor is a beautiful, elegant option.

  • Waist Definition: No matter your body type, defining your waist is key to a flattering silhouette.

    • How-To: Always tuck in your top or choose a cropped top. Using a belt is a simple but effective way to create an hourglass shape.
  • Fabric Choice: The fabric can make or break the outfit.
    • How-To: Lightweight, flowing fabrics like chiffon, rayon, and silk are great for a romantic, airy look. Structured fabrics like denim, cotton-twill, and wool-crepe offer a more polished, tailored silhouette.
  • The Power of Monochromatic: A monochromatic outfit (where the top and bottom are the same color) is a sophisticated way to wear a maxi skirt.
    • How-To: This creates a continuous vertical line, making you appear taller and leaner. A simple black maxi skirt with a black turtleneck or tank top is a classic, chic look.
